Definitions of grip
n. - The griffin.
2
n. - A small ditch or furrow.
2
v. t. - To trench; to drain.
2
v. t. - An energetic or tenacious grasp; a holding fast; strength in grasping.
2
v. t. - A peculiar mode of clasping the hand, by which members of a secret association recognize or greet, one another; as, a masonic grip.
2
v. t. - That by which anything is grasped; a handle or gripe; as, the grip of a sword.
2
v. t. - A device for grasping or holding fast to something.
2
v. t. - To give a grip to; to grasp; to gripe.
2
n. - Specif., an apparatus attached to a car for clutching a traction cable.
2
n. - A gripsack; a hand bag; a satchel.
2
n. - The influenza; grippe.
